Ice-Holding Device.

Description: Patent for a device to hold ice upon running-boards of vehicles (lines 10-11.) This device is flexible in use (it can be pulled up to reveal the ice, and put back out of the way), simple in design, and cheap to construct.

[Certificate from The Council of the Order of High Priesthood of the State of Texas to Sam Myres]

Description: Certificate from The Council of the Order of High Priesthood of the State of Texas to Sam Myres, consecrating him as a high priest of the Order of Melchizedec. The certificate is a faded yellow with an intricate black border; there is an orange stamp in the bottom left.
